What Does the Bible Say About Giving?
The Bible says more about giving than Heaven, prayer, or even faith! Here’s a
sample of what God says about giving:
1. Faithful giving draws me closer to God.
For where your treasure is, there your heart will be also.
Matthew 6:21
2. Faithful giving is key to a full life.
Command them to do good, to be rich in good deeds, and be generous and
willing to share. In this way they will lay up treasure for themselves as a firm
foundation for the coming age, so that they may take hold of the life that is
truly life. 1 Timothy 6:18-19
3. Faithful giving blesses me in return.
Bring the whole tithe into the storehouse, that there may be food in my
house. “Test me in this,” says the LORD Almighty, “and see if I will not throw
open the floodgates of heaven and pour out so much blessing that there will
not be room enough to store it.” Malachi 3:10
4. God loves those who give cheerfully.
Remember this: Whoever sows sparingly will also reap sparingly, and
whoever sows generously will also reap generously. Each of you should give
what you have decided in your heart to give, not reluctantly or under
compulsion, for God loves a cheerful giver. And God is able to bless you
abundantly, so that in all things at all times, having all that you need, you will
abound in every good work. 2 Corinthians 9:6-8
5. What we earn already belongs to God.
But remember the LORD your God, for it is he who gives you the ability to
produce wealth, and so confirms his covenant, which he swore to your
ancestors, as it is today. Deuteronomy 8:18
